The ZTE Nubia Z70S Ultra has a non-folding, standard-form design measuring 164.3 mm tall, 77.1 mm wide, and 8.6 mm thick, with a total volume of approximately 108.94 cm³ and a weight of 228 g. It carries an IP68 ingress protection rating, confirming full waterproof capability under the conditions that rating specifies. The build does not qualify as rugged-certified, so while water resistance is formally covered, the device is not designed for extreme physical punishment.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ra uses an OLED/AMOLED touchscreen measuring 6.85″ with a resolution of 1216 x 2688 px and a pixel density of 431 ppi, backed by a 144Hz refresh rate and a 960Hz touch sampling rate for responsive input. Typical brightness is rated at 2000 nits, and the display supports HDR10 as well as an Always-On Display mode, though HDR10+ and Dolby Vision are not supported. The panel is protected by Gorilla Glass 7i and there is no secondary screen. Dolby Vision recording is absent on the display side as well, and the device does not feature a second screen.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ra is driven by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Elite, a 3 nm octa-core chipset configured as 2 cores at 4.32 GHz and 6 cores at 3.53 GHz, using big.LITTLE architecture with HMP and multithreading across 8 threads, and a TDP of 8.2W. It is paired with 24 GB of LPDDR5 RAM running at 5300 MHz across 2 memory channels with a maximum bandwidth of 85.1 GB/s and ECC support, alongside 1024 GB of internal storage. Graphics are handled by the integrated Adreno 830 GPU clocked at 1100 MHz with 1536 shading units, supporting DirectX 12, OpenGL 3.2, OpenGL ES 3.2, and OpenCL 3, and capable of driving up to 2 displays. The chipset also includes integrated LTE and TrustZone security, operates in 64-bit mode, and the cache hierarchy comprises 192 KB L1, 12 MB L2, and 8 MB L3. Benchmark results stand at an AnTuTu score of 2,710,000, a Geekbench 6 single-core score of 3234, and a multi-core score of 10,059.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ra features a triple-lens rear camera system with sensors at 64 MP, 50 MP, and 50 MP, paired with apertures of f/2.5, f/1.7, and f/2.0 respectively, covering a focal range from 13 mm to 70 mm and offering 2.7x optical zoom. The array uses CMOS sensors with optical image stabilization, laser autofocus, phase-detection autofocus, and touch autofocus, along with continuous autofocus during video recording, while a dual-tone LED flash assists in low-light situations — though an RGB flash is not included. Manual controls extend to exposure, ISO, focus, and white balance, but manual shutter speed is not available; the system also supports burst mode, HDR, RAW capture, in-camera panoramas, slow-motion video, and timelapse, though 360-degree panorama and 3D photo/video recording are absent. Video recording reaches up to 8K at 30 fps with HDR10 and Dolby Vision recording both supported. On the front, a single-lens 16 MP camera with an f/2.5 aperture handles selfies — it is not placed under the display and does not have a dedicated flash.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ra runs Android 15, an open-source platform that supports multi-user operation, split-screen multitasking, Picture-in-Picture, widgets, dynamic and manual theme customization, dark mode, and an extra dim mode for low-light comfort. Privacy tooling covers clipboard warnings, location controls, and camera/microphone access management, as well as the ability to block app tracking, though cross-site tracking blocking and Mail Privacy Protection are not included. Productivity features extend to full-page scrolling screenshots, a media picker, Live Text, sharing intents, customizable notifications with granular permission controls, offline voice recognition, voice commands, on-device machine learning, and the ability to play games while they are still downloading. A child lock, battery health check, phone tracking, and app offloading round out the feature set, while Wi-Fi password sharing, focus modes, Quick Start, and the ability to use the device as a PC are not supported. OS updates are not delivered directly by the vendor, meaning software updates are dependent on the manufacturer's own distribution process.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ra is equipped with a 6600 mAh rechargeable, non-removable battery that supports 80W fast wired charging, with a charger included in the box. A battery level indicator is present, making it straightforward to monitor remaining charge at a glance. Wireless charging is not supported, and the battery cannot be removed by the user.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ra includes stereo speakers and supports a broad range of Bluetooth audio codecs, covering aptX, aptX HD, aptX Adaptive, and aptX Lossless, making it well-suited for high-quality wireless audio playback. LDAC is not supported, and there is no built-in radio. The device also lacks a 3.5 mm headphone jack, so wired headphones require an adapter or a USB-C connection.

The Nubia Z70S Ultra supports 5G connectivity with dual-SIM capability, download speeds of up to 10,000 Mbit/s, and upload speeds of up to 3,500 Mbit/s, while wireless networking covers Wi-Fi 4, 5, 6, 6E, and 7 for broad compatibility across network generations. Bluetooth 5.4 and NFC are both present, and the USB Type-C port operates at USB 3.2 speeds; there is no external memory slot or HDMI output. Biometric security is handled by a fingerprint scanner, though 3D facial recognition and an iris scanner are absent, and no stylus is included. The sensor suite comprises a gyroscope, accelerometer, compass, GPS with Galileo support, and an infrared sensor, while a barometer, heart rate monitor, ANT+ support, and motion or optical tracking are all absent. Crash detection, emergency SOS via satellite, DLNA certification, and a built-in projector are likewise not featured.
